Bernie Madoff’s Daughter-in-Law: ‘I’d Spit in His Face’

Stephanie Madoff Mack, the daughter-in-law of Bernie Madoff, says she blames the disgraced financier for her husband’s death.

Madoff Mack is the widow of Mark Madoff, who commited suicide two years after his father’s arrest for the largest Ponzi scheme in history, and the first Madoff family member to break her silence.

In exclusive interview with “20/20? anchor Chris Cuomo, she talks about marrying in to one of New York’s most powerful families, living through the public humiliation of Bernie Madoff’s financial crimes and coping with her husband’s suicide. She also reveals for the first time a letter Bernie Madoff sent to her from prison after her husband’s suicide.

Madoff and his brother Andrew were the ones who turned their father in to authorities.

Madoff Mack told Cuomo that if she saw her father-in-law today, she’d tell him “that I hold him fully responsible for killing my husband, and I’d spit in his face.”

Madoff Mack has written an autobiography,  ”The End Of Normal: A Wife’s Anguish, A Widow’s New Life.” It will be published by Blue Rider Press on October 20.
